An environmental scientist conducts research and analysis to identify environmental issues and develop solutions to address them. Strong knowledge of environmental laws and regulations is essential.
A sustainability consultant helps organizations develop sustainable business practices to reduce their environmental impact. Skills in carbon footprint analysis and sustainability reporting are in high demand.
A renewable energy engineer designs and implements renewable energy systems such as solar panels and wind turbines. Expertise in renewable energy technologies and project management is crucial.
An environmental policy analyst evaluates environmental policies and regulations to assess their effectiveness and recommend improvements. Strong analytical and research skills are necessary for this role.
A climate change specialist studies the impact of climate change on the environment and develops strategies to mitigate its effects. Knowledge of climate science and experience in climate adaptation planning are key.
